Why Olive Bonsai Trees Are So Popular
The Olive Tree has been cultivated for thousands of years and remains a symbol of the Mediterranean landscape.
Its longevity, resilience and natural beauty make it exceptionally well suited to bonsai cultivation. Unlike some species, olives develop character steadily over time and become increasingly attractive as they mature.
They also respond well to pruning, tolerate a wide range of conditions and reward consistent care with years of enjoyment.
Consequently, Olive Bonsai Trees are ideal for both beginners and experienced enthusiasts.

Caring for Your Olive Bonsai Tree
Position your Olive Bonsai Tree in a bright location with plenty of natural daylight.
During the warmer months, it will benefit greatly from spending time outdoors in a sunny, sheltered position. During winter, provide protection from prolonged frost and severe weather.
Keep the soil slightly moist but never waterlogged and apply bonsai fertiliser weekly throughout the growing season.
